﻿
 <!--
                body {
            	background-color: #fff;
            





            background-position:top center;margin-left:0px;
            COLOR:;
            margin-top: 0px;margin-right: 0px;margin-bottom:0px;
            font-size: 14px;
            }
            A:link {
            FONT-SIZE: 14px;
            COLOR: ;
            TEXT-DECORATION: none}
            A:visited {
            FONT-SIZE: 14px;
            COLOR: ;
            TEXT-DECORATION: none}
            A:hover {
            FONT-SIZE: 14px;
            COLOR: ;
            TEXT-DECORATION: none}
            


/*??????????*/

            #webdh {
            text-align:center;
            vertical-align:middle;
            width: 1300px;
            height:30px;
            margin: 0 auto;
            font-size: 12px;
            font-weight: normal;
            COLOR: ;
            
            	background-color: ;
            
            overflow:hidden;
            }
            #webdh A:link {FONT-SIZE: 12px;COLOR: ; TEXT-DECORATION: none}
            #webdh A:visited {FONT-SIZE: 12px;COLOR: ; TEXT-DECORATION: none}
            #webdh A:hover {FONT-SIZE: 12px;COLOR: ; TEXT-DECORATION: none}
            #copy {text-align:center;width:1300px;margin: 0 auto; line-height:150%;}
            .clear {clear:both; height:0; overflow:hidden; display:block;}
            .clearfix:after {clear:both; height:0; overflow:hidden; display:block; visibility:hidden; content:"."; }
            -->
            

/*?м???????*/

#bodycon {width:1300px;margin: 0 auto;}
#bodycon #left {float: left;width: 0px;

            	background-color: ;
            
}
#bodycon #center {float:left;width: 1300px;

            	background-color: ;
            
}
#bodycon #right {float:left;width: px;

            	background-color: ;
            
}
            
/*?м????????*/


/*?????????*/

            #bodycontent {width:1300px;
            margin: 0 auto;
            line-height:180%;text-align:center;}
            #bodycontent.bodycontent2020 {
                text-align:left;
            }
            
/*??????????*/




/*案例*/

.indcase{background:#f4f4f4 url(../img/casebg.jpg) top center no-repeat; padding-bottom:70px; padding-top:80px;}
.indcase .title{ margin-bottom:80px;}
.case_nr{background:#fff; height:554px; width:1260px !important; padding:20px; margin-top:30px; position:relative;}

/* tabbtn */

.tabbtn{ width:260px; float:left; height:507px;}

.tabbtn ul{ float:left;}

.tabbtn li{position:relative; height:123px; width:280px; display:block; color:#fff; border:1px #ccc solid; margin-bottom:18px; transition:0.3s;}

.tabbtn li:after{content:""; background:url(../img/casemore.png) no-repeat; width:67px; height:38px; display:none; position:absolute; top:32px; right:40px;}

.tabbtn li span{ display:block; font-size:12px; color:#999; padding-left:100px;}

.tabbtn li a{display:block;overflow:hidden; font-size:20px;cursor:pointer; color:#333; padding-top:27px; padding-left:100px; font-weight:bold;}

.tabbtn li.current{ background:#00aeef; border:1px #00aeef solid; width:400px; transition:0.3s; position:relative; z-index:1;}

.tabbtn li.current:after{display: block;}

.tabbtn li.current a{color:#fff;}

.tabbtn li.current span{color:#fff;}



.case_nr .more{position:absolute; height:94px; width:280px; display:block; color:#fff; border:1px #ccc solid; transition:0.3s; bottom:20px;}

.case_nr .more:after{content:""; background:url(../images/case05.png) no-repeat; width:39px; height:39px; display:block; position:absolute; top:30px; left: 42px;}

.case_nr .more span{ display:block; font-size:12px; color:#999; padding-left:100px;}

.case_nr .more a{display:block;overflow:hidden; font-size:20px;cursor:pointer; color:#333; padding-top:27px; padding-left:100px; font-weight:bold;}



.tabbtn li.case_t_01 i{background:url(../images/case01.png) top center no-repeat; height:34px; width:34px; display:block; transition:0.3s; position:absolute; left:45px; top:32px;}

.tabbtn li.case_t_01.current i{background:url(../images/case01.png) bottom center no-repeat; transition:0.3s;}

.tabbtn li.case_t_02 i{background:url(../images/case02.png) top center no-repeat; height:40px; width:30px; display:block; transition:0.3s; position:absolute; left:45px; top:28px;}

.tabbtn li.case_t_02.current i{background:url(../images/case02.png) bottom center no-repeat; transition:0.3s;}

.tabbtn li.case_t_03 i{background:url(../images/case03.png) top center no-repeat; height:39px; width:40px; display:block; transition:0.3s; position:absolute; left:40px; top:28px;}

.tabbtn li.case_t_03.current i{background:url(../images/case03.png) bottom center no-repeat; transition:0.3s;}

.tabbtn li.case_t_04 i{background:url(../images/case04.png) top center no-repeat; height:39px; width:40px; display:block; transition:0.3s; position:absolute; left:40px; top:30px;}

.tabbtn li.case_t_04.current i{background:url(../images/case04.png) bottom center no-repeat; transition:0.3s;}



.tabcon{position:relative;height:553px; width:895px; float:right; overflow:hidden;}

.tabcon .subbox{position:absolute;left:0;top:0;}

.tabcon .sublist{height:553px;}

#leftcon .subbox{width:9999em;}

#leftcon .subbox .sublist{float:left;width:664px;}

.sublist {position:relative; height:553px; width:895px;}

.sublist dl{width: 570px; height: 130px; background:url(../img/caseli.png); display: block; position: absolute; bottom: 50px; padding:20px; right: 0; color:#fff; }

.sublist dl p{margin-bottom:10px;}

.sublist dl p strong{display: block; font-size:28px; float: left; margin-top:0px; padding-left: 36px;}

.sublist dl p em{font-size:12px;  display:inline-block;  padding-top:10px;font-style:normal; text-indent: 8px;}

.sublist dl i{font-size:18px; padding-left: 36px;font-style:normal;line-height:30px;}

.sublist span{ width:895px; height:553px; display:block; position:relative; z-index:0;}



/* power */

.power{background: url(../images/ys.jpg) center 0 no-repeat;height: 957px; padding-bottom:50px;}

.powerCon ul li h3{font-size: 24px;color: #333;}

.powerCon ul li p{font-size: 14px;color:#666;margin-top: 12px;line-height: 25px;}

.powerCon ul.ul01{margin-top:43px;}

.powerCon ul.ul01 li{margin-bottom: 68px;width: 550px;}

.powerCon ul.ul02{margin-top:520px;}

.powerCon ul.ul02 li{margin-top: 88px;}

.powerCon ul.ul02 p.phone{ float: left; font-size: 16px;color: #666;margin-top: 30px;background: url(../images/ystel.png) no-repeat left;height:35px; line-height:35px;padding-left: 40px;}

.powerCon ul.ul02 p.phone em{float:left;}

.powerCon ul.ul02 p.phone span{color: #0046ad;font-size:28px;font-family: "Impact"; font-weight:bold; display: block; float: left;}



.Title03 {width:100%; text-align: center;line-height:30px;margin-top:70px; margin-bottom:40px;}

.Title03 h3{color: #0046ad;font-size: 35px;letter-spacing: 2px; font-weight: normal;text-align: center;  font-weight:bold;}

.Title03 h3 b{font-size: 35px;color: #df8f28;font-weight: bold;}

.Title03 h3 b span{font-size: 75px;margin:  0 5px;}

.Title03 h3 p{display: block; font-size: 14px; font-weight: normal;color: #999; text-transform: uppercase; margin-top:14px;  letter-spacing:1px;}
